PJI vs Mosqueda

PHILIPPINE JOURNALISTS, INC., petitioner, vs. MICHAEL MOSQUEDA, respondent.

G.R. No. 141430 | 2004-05-07

D E C I S I O N




SANDOVAL-GUTIERREZ, J.:

For resolution is a petition for review on certiorari under Rule 45 of the 1997 Rules of Civil Procedure, as amended, assailing the Decision[1] dated August 23, 1999 and the Resolution[2] dated December 15, 1999 rendered by the Court of Appeals in CA-G.R. SP No. 50485, entitled "Journal Employees Union and Michael Mosqueda vs. National Labor Relations Commission and Philippine Journalist, Inc."

The undisputed facts of this case are as follows:

After the 1986 EDSA revolution, Philippine Journalists, Inc. (PJI), petitioner, was sequestered by the Presidential Commission on Good Government...
